movie selection
Did the day go well? (Alberto Cavalcanti, 1942), 11am, Film 4
The story of a post office mistress who murders a man with a hatchet might seem like a horror spin-off of Mr. Bates vs. the Post Office, but director Alberto Cavalcanti, based on the novel by Graham Greene, is a brilliant propaganda film that subtly subverts our expectations of what has hitherto been an ordinary population. About English village. When the army forces operating in their area turn out to be German paratroopers preparing for a maritime invasion, the locals, led by women and children, fight back, but their methods are not strange. do not have. Saturday Night Fever (John Badham, 1977), 1:35am (Thursday), Movie 4
He’s a dancein’ guy and you can’t beat him…John Travolta’s disco maestro Tony Manero is doing everything he can to break out of Brooklyn, but the working-class Italian-American community where he grew up. So there’s family pressure, there’s religious pressure, there’s dogmatism and gang violence – it proves hard to escape. Astounding songs by the likes of the Bee Gees and the lavish costumes worn by the dancers give the film a sense of vibrancy and period charm, but John Badham’s drama similarly captures the grime and nastiness of city life. and Tony loves it.
